Amtrak Offering Student Discounts on Midwest Travel

To help college students get home to see family or head back to school for summer classes, Amtrak is offering a 15-percent discount for those traveling in the Midwest.

Students between 13-25 years old who provide a valid student ID will be eligible for the discount on Value or Flexible Fare when they book the journey at least three days in advance through the Amtrak website.

The Midwest Student Discount is valid on most services in Illinois, Indiana, Michigan, Missouri, and Wisconsin, including the Lincoln Service, Wolverine Service, Hiawatha Service and more. The savings are also valid on most Amtrak Thruway Buses associated with these trains.

Students will have the chance to travel with modern amenities such as spacious seating, outlets to keep electronics charged and free Wi-Fi. In addition, Amtrak lets passengers bring up to 150 pounds of carry-on luggage at no extra charge.

The Amtrak Midwest trains are primarily powered by new, low-emission locomotives with Midwest-made diesel engines. Last year, the locomotives carried more than three million passengers, an increase of more than four percent from the previous year.

For travelers in areas served by Amtrak’s Capitol Limited and Lake Shore Limited trains, the planned journeys will include hand-crafted meals that can be delivered to the rooms of passengers or eaten in a private cafe or lounge car starting on June 1.
